Boudhayan "bbhtt" Bhattcharya v článku Uzavření kapitoly o OpenH264 vysvětluje, proč bylo OpenH264 odstraněno z Freedesktop SDK.
Představeny byly nové verze AI modelů: DeepSeek V3-0324, Google Gemini 2.5 a OpenAI 4o Image Generation.
XZ Utils (Wikipedie) byly vydány ve verzi 5.8.0. Jedná se o první větší vydání od backdooru v XZ v loňském roce.
Byla vydána nová verze 0.40.0 multimediálního přehrávače mpv (Wikipedie) vycházejícího z přehrávačů MPlayer a mplayer2. Přehled novinek, změn a oprav na GitHubu. Požadován je FFmpeg 6.1 nebo novější a také libplacebo 6.338.2 nebo novější.
Byla vydána nová verze 2.20 svobodného video editoru Flowblade (GitHub, Wikipedie). Přehled novinek v poznámkách k vydání. Videoukázky funkcí Flowblade na Vimeu. Instalovat lze také z Flathubu.
LibrePCB, tj. svobodný multiplatformní softwarový nástroj pro návrh desek plošných spojů (PCB), byl vydán ve verzi 1.3.0. Přehled novinek v příspěvku na blogu a v aktualizované dokumentaci. Vypíchnut je interaktivní HTML BOM (Bill of Materials) a počáteční podpora Rustu. Zdrojové kódy LibrePCB jsou k dispozici na GitHubu pod licencí GPLv3.
Minulý měsíc Hector "marcan" Martin skončil jako upstream vývojář linuxového jádra i jako vedoucí projektu Asahi Linux. Vývoj Asahi Linuxu, tj. Linuxu pro Apple Silicon, ale pokračuje dál. Byl publikován březnový přehled dění a novinek z vývoje. Vývojáře lze podpořit na Open Collective.
Ruská firma Operation Zero nabízí až $4 miliony za funkčí exploit komunikační platformy Telegram. Nabídku učinila na platformě X. Firma je známá prodejem exploitů ruské vládě a soukromým společnostem. Další informace na securityweek.com.
Po 9 týdnech vývoje od vydání Linuxu 6.13 oznámil Linus Torvalds vydání Linuxu 6.14. Proč až v pondělí? V neděli prostě zapomněl :-). Přehled novinek a vylepšení na LWN.net: první a druhá polovina začleňovacího okna a Linux Kernel Newbies.
Konference LinuxDays 2025 proběhne o víkendu 4. a 5. října v Praze v areálu ČVUT v Dejvicích na FIT.
Rozdil je v pouzitem chipsetu. Zjednodusene:
E3372s: Hi6920AM: 1Gbits DDR2, Dual Cortex-A9@667MHz, USB 3.0,
E3372h: Hi6921M: 1Gbits DDR2, Dual Cortex-A9@600MHz, USB 2.0
Oboji umi:
LTE - Cat4 150M/50M
UMTS - 42M/5.76M
GSM/EDGE - Class 33
LTE Rel-9
UMTS Rel-8
GSM Rel-6
LTE neni ani trochu trivialni, proto jsou tam ty Cortexy...
Skúšal som to cez nm, ale nenašlo to usb modem.To je špatný popis, ptal jsem se, jestli to vytvořilo zařízení /dev/ttyUSBX. To se dočteš v dmesg. Pokud ho to nevytvořilo, musíš si najít v konfiguraci usb_modeswitch (např. na Debianu je to soubor configPack.tgz z balíku usb-modeswitch-data) (případně vygooglit) podle USB ID svůj modem a provést přepnutí ručně. Příklad je na té stránce, co jsem odkazoval.
A čo znamená "vytočiť pppd spojení?"Zadání příkazu
pppd call název_spojení_který_jsi_nastavil
.
$lsusb Bus 002 Device 002: ID 0fca:8017 Research In Motion, Ltd. Bus 002 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ub Bus 007 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ub Bus 006 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ub Bus 004 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ub Bus 003 Device 002: ID 0a5c:2110 Broadcom Corp. BCM2045B (BDC-2) [Bluetooth Controller]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hubdmesg
$dmesg [ 66.512582] fuse init (API version 7.23) [ 172.126751] usb 1-3: new high-speed USB device number 3 using ehci-pci [ 173.553189] usb 1-3: USB disconnect, device number 3 [ 173.983450] usb 1-3: new high-speed USB device number 4 using ehci-pci [ 176.282806] usb-storage 1-3:1.3: USB Mass Storage device detected [ 176.287264] scsi host5: usb-storage 1-3:1.3 [ 176.287695] usb-storage 1-3:1.4: USB Mass Storage device detected [ 176.287867] scsi host6: usb-storage 1-3:1.4 [ 176.288385] usbcore: registered new interface driver usb-storage [ 176.291575] usbcore: registered new interface driver uas [ 176.337169] usbcore: registered new interface driver usbserial [ 176.337800] usbcore: registered new interface driver usbserial_generic [ 176.337937] usbserial: USB Serial support registered for generic [ 176.344500] usbcore: registered new interface driver option [ 176.345301] usbserial: USB Serial support registered for GSM modem (1-port) [ 176.345551] option 1-3:1.0: GSM modem (1-port) converter detected [ 176.345744] usb 1-3: GSM modem (1-port) converter now attached to ttyUSB0 [ 176.345798] option 1-3:1.1: GSM modem (1-port) converter detected [ 176.345966] usb 1-3: GSM modem (1-port) converter now attached to ttyUSB1 [ 176.347643] option 1-3:1.2: GSM modem (1-port) converter detected [ 176.439765] usbcore: registered new interface driver cdc_ncm [ 176.458449] usbcore: registered new interface driver cdc_wdm [ 176.460133] usbcore: registered new interface driver huawei_cdc_ncm [ 177.291736] scsi 6:0:0:0: Direct-Access HUAWEI TF CARD Storage 2.31 PQ: 0 ANSI: 2 [ 177.291743] scsi 5:0:0:0: CD-ROM HUAWEI Mass Storage 2.31 PQ: 0 ANSI: 2 [ 177.300451] sd 6:0:0:0: [sdb] Attached SCSI removable disk [ 177.303950] sr 5:0:0:0: [sr1] scsi-1 drive [ 177.304312] sr 5:0:0:0: Attached scsi CD-ROM sr1 [ 177.380714] sr 5:0:0:0: [sr1] UNKNOWN(0x2003) Result: hostbyte=0x00 driverbyte=0x08 [ 177.380724] sr 5:0:0:0: [sr1] Sense Key : 0x3 [current] [ 177.380730] sr 5:0:0:0: [sr1] ASC=0x11 ASCQ=0x0 [ 177.380736] sr 5:0:0:0: [sr1] CDB: opcode=0x28 28 00 00 00 91 fe 00 00 02 00 [ 177.380741] blk_update_request: critical medium error, dev sr1, sector 149496 [ 177.381811] sr 5:0:0:0: [sr1] UNKNOWN(0x2003) Result: hostbyte=0x00 driverbyte=0x08 [ 177.381817] sr 5:0:0:0: [sr1] Sense Key : 0x3 [current] [ 177.381823] sr 5:0:0:0: [sr1] ASC=0x11 ASCQ=0x0 [ 177.381828] sr 5:0:0:0: [sr1] CDB: opcode=0x28 28 00 00 00 91 fe 00 00 02 00 [ 177.381832] blk_update_request: critical medium error, dev sr1, sector 149496 [ 177.381837] Buffer I/O error on dev sr1, logical block 18687, async page read [ 177.419931] sr 5:0:0:0: [sr1] UNKNOWN(0x2003) Result: hostbyte=0x00 driverbyte=0x08 [ 177.419941] sr 5:0:0:0: [sr1] Sense Key : 0x3 [current] [ 177.419947] sr 5:0:0:0: [sr1] ASC=0x11 ASCQ=0x0 [ 177.419953] sr 5:0:0:0: [sr1] CDB: opcode=0x28 28 00 00 00 91 fc 00 00 02 00 [ 177.419958] blk_update_request: critical medium error, dev sr1, sector 149488 [ 177.421057] sr 5:0:0:0: [sr1] UNKNOWN(0x2003) Result: hostbyte=0x00 driverbyte=0x08 [ 177.421065] sr 5:0:0:0: [sr1] Sense Key : 0x3 [current] [ 177.421071] sr 5:0:0:0: [sr1] ASC=0x11 ASCQ=0x0 [ 177.421077] sr 5:0:0:0: [sr1] CDB: opcode=0x28 28 00 00 00 91 fc 00 00 02 00 [ 177.421081] blk_update_request: critical medium error, dev sr1, sector 149488 [ 177.421087] Buffer I/O error on dev sr1, logical block 18686, async page read [ 1016.062319] usb 1-3: USB disconnect, device number 4 [ 1016.062797] option1 ttyUSB0: GSM modem (1-port) converter now disconnected from ttyUSB0 [ 1016.062841] option 1-3:1.0: device disconnected [ 1016.065970] option1 ttyUSB1: GSM modem (1-port) converter now disconnected from ttyUSB1 [ 1016.066021] option 1-3:1.1: device disconnected [ 1016.066196] option 1-3:1.2: device disconnected [ 1179.553353] usb 2-2: new high-speed USB device number 2 using ehci-pci [ 1179.696818] cdc_ncm 2-2:1.0: MAC-Address: 4a:9d:24:66:0a:f2 [ 1179.697279] cdc_ncm 2-2:1.0 usb0: register 'cdc_ncm' at usb-0000:00:1d.7-2, CDC NCM, 4a:9d:24:66:0a:f2 [ 1179.713811] cdc_ncm 2-2:1.2: MAC-Address: 4a:9d:24:66:0a:f6 [ 1179.714287] cdc_ncm 2-2:1.2 usb1: register 'cdc_ncm' at usb-0000:00:1d.7-2, CDC NCM, 4a:9d:24:66:0a:f6 [ 1179.989122] usbcore: registered new interface driver cdc_mbim [ 1180.006467] cdc_ncm 2-2:1.2 enp0s29f7u2i2: renamed from usb1 [ 1180.017025] cdc_ncm 2-2:1.0 enp0s29f7u2: renamed from usb0 [ 1180.032753] IPv6: ADDRCONF(NETDEV_UP): enp0s29f7u2i2: link is not ready [ 1180.033437] IPv6: ADDRCONF(NETDEV_UP): enp0s29f7u2i2: link is not ready [ 1180.056188] IPv6: ADDRCONF(NETDEV_UP): enp0s29f7u2: link is not ready [ 1180.056417] IPv6: ADDRCONF(NETDEV_UP): enp0s29f7u2: link is not ready [ 1180.060813] cdc_ncm 2-2:1.0 enp0s29f7u2: network connection: connected [ 1180.060845] IPv6: ADDRCONF(NETDEV_CHANGE): enp0s29f7u2: link becomes ready [ 1180.060856] cdc_ncm 2-2:1.0 enp0s29f7u2: kevent 12 may have been dropped [ 1180.068799] cdc_ncm 2-2:1.0 enp0s29f7u2: 480 mbit/s downlink 480 mbit/s uplink [ 1180.149480] cdc_ncm 2-2:1.0 enp0s29f7u2: kevent 12 may have been dropped [ 1180.149520] cdc_ncm 2-2:1.0 enp0s29f7u2: kevent 12 may have been dropped [ 1292.891866] cdc_ncm 2-2:1.2 enp0s29f7u2i2: network connection: connected [ 1292.891912] IPv6: ADDRCONF(NETDEV_CHANGE): enp0s29f7u2i2: link becomes ready [ 1292.891924] cdc_ncm 2-2:1.2 enp0s29f7u2i2: kevent 12 may have been dropped [ 1292.893851] cdc_ncm 2-2:1.2 enp0s29f7u2i2: kevent 12 may have been dropped [ 1292.893907] cdc_ncm 2-2:1.2 enp0s29f7u2i2: kevent 12 may have been dropped [ 1292.899838] cdc_ncm 2-2:1.2 enp0s29f7u2i2: 480 mbit/s downlink 480 mbit/s uplink [ 1292.917997] cdc_ncm 2-2:1.2 enp0s29f7u2i2: kevent 12 may have been dropped [ 1292.918036] cdc_ncm 2-2:1.2 enp0s29f7u2i2: kevent 12 may have been dropped [ 1498.946580] usb 1-3: new high-speed USB device number 5 using ehci-pci
[ 176.345744] usb 1-3: GSM modem (1-port) converter now attached to ttyUSB0
Neviem ,čo myslíš tým "screen".Prostě program, který se jmenuje screen. Seznamte se.
A ten odkaz, na ktorý sa tu odvolávaš, tak to nerobí nič. :)Jako že to vůbec nic neudělá. Ani to nezaloguje žádnou chybu, prostě nic. Ani když se to spustí v strace nebo v gdb, tak není vidět, že by to cokoli dělalo.
Problém je v sekci 176 a 177 sekundy. Na jednu stranu je to modem, a zároveň je to i Attached SCSI removable disk
. To je příznak toho že se jedná o tvz USB multi device. V první fázi je to flash disk, který obsahuje drivery pro Windows. Windows po natažení driveru přepnou zařízení a ejhle objeví se modem. V linux toto přepnutí zajišťuje program usb_modeswitch. Zkuste si ověřit zda jej máte nainstalovaný.
Na druhou stranu ve 176 sekundě je i záznam: GSM modem (1-port) converter now attached to ttyUSB0
. Toto signalizuje seriový port, který slouží k ovládání modemu. Takže možná žádný usb_modeswitch není potřeba. Je sice trošku zarážející, že je to ttyUSB a nikoliv ttyACM (USB CDC), ale to bude tím, že modem asi nepodporuje historické Hayes AT příkazy a ppp protokol..Zato podporuje přímo síťové rozhraní cdc_ncm a cdc_wdm.
Už jste vyzkoušel tandem ModemManager (trunk verze) + NetworkManager, který jsem vám před několika dny doporučoval?
Podle výpisu, který jste dodal, jádro zařízení rozpozná. Nyní je potřeba prověřit vyšší vrstvy. Příklad jak to vypadá u mě (modem je jiný, lehce starší kus Ericsson F3507g):
> ps ax|grep ModemManager
472 ? Ssl 0:00 /usr/local/sbin/ModemManager --log-level=DEBUG
>mmcli -L
Found 1 modems:
/org/freedesktop/ModemManager1/Modem/0 [Ericsson] F3507g
Pokud MM modem nevidí, tak je potřeba <
--debug
a prohlédnout logy, zda MM modem správně detekoval. Pokud ne možná bude potřeba nějaké kouzlení s programem usb_modeswitch.
> echo 6000 > /sys/class/net/wwan0/cdc_ncm/tx_max
> echo 0 > /sys/class/net/wwan0/cdc_ncm/min_tx_pkt
> nmcli add gsm ifname wwan0 con-name TestModemConnection autoconnect no apn vase_apn pin vas_pin
> nmcli connect TestModemConnection
Lépe asi zkoušet přes nm-applet než cli
Tak je zřejmé, že Modem Manager neběží. Takže bych doporučoval jej nainstalovat. Tady je nějaký popis jak jej dostat do OpenWRT.
echo 6000 > /sys/class/net/wwan0/cdc_ncm/tx_max bash: /sys/class/net/wwan0/cdc_ncm/tx_max: Adresár alebo súbor neexistuje $ echo 0 > /sys/class/net/wwan0/cdc_ncm/min_tx_pkt bash: /sys/class/net/wwan0/cdc_ncm/min_tx_pkt: Adresár alebo súbor neexistuje
$ usb_modeswitch -v 12d1 -p 1506 -m "0x01" -M "55534243123456780000000000000011062000000100000000000000000000" -I Look for default devices ... product ID matched Found devices in default mode (1) Access device 004 on bus 006 Error opening the device. Abort
Tiskni
Sdílej: